Simply put, the Griffin Survivor All-Terrain Case is the most protective case we've ever built.
Tested to meet or exceed US Department of Defense Standard 810F, Griffin's Survivor All-Terrain Military-Duty Case is designed from the inside out to protect your iPad 2 and iPad 3 from extreme conditions ... dirt, sand, rain, shock, vibration and a host of other environmental factors.
Survivor All-Terrain is built on a shatter-resistant polycarbonate frame clad in rugged, shock absorbing silicone. A built-in screen protector seals your Multi-Touch display from the outside environment, while hinged plugs seal the dock connector, camera lens, headphone port, hold switch and volume controls. The included stand clips on, then folds open for landscape viewing and typing.
Survivor All-Terrain is independently tested and verified to meet or exceed environmental testing standards for blown rain, blown dust and grit, vibration, shock, temperature and humidity.
